Ongoing humanitarian challenges continue to affect families across Gaza, making access to sufficient food increasingly difficult. Vulnerable households face significant hardships as they struggle to meet daily nutritional needs.
As part of its humanitarian mission, BESME INSANI implemented a food basket distribution project for affected families in Gaza. The initiative aimed to reduce hardship and strengthen food security among vulnerable communities.
A total of 223 families benefited from the project. Food baskets containing essential supplies were distributed to help families meet their daily needs and improve household food security.
The support eased some of the pressures facing beneficiary families and provided a sense of stability during difficult times. It also helped parents better provide for their children's nutritional needs.
BESME INSANI believes that access to food is a fundamental human right and remains committed to supporting vulnerable families through humanitarian programs that bring relief, dignity, and hope.
